drm/i915: Remove use of crtc->config from i915_debugfs.c
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
crtc->config is updated to always contain to the active crtc_state
and only differs from crtc_state during crtc_disable. It will
eventually be removed, so start with some low hanging fruit.

For crtc->active the situation is the same; it will be removed
eventually. Instead use crtc->state->active.
